Register your EPIRB correctly using the NOAA Beacon Registration Database, decode the 15-digit 406 MHz beacon identification format, and demonstrate knowledge of the COSPAS-SARSAT satellite system that relays the distress signal to the nearest Rescue Coordination Centre (RCC). Covers Category I (float-free, hydrostatic release) vs. Category II (manual) EPIRB classification and GMDSS carriage requirements by sea area.
An unregistered or incorrectly registered EPIRB is one of the most common USCG Port State Control deficiencies on US-flag vessels. Correct registration is a legal requirement and directly determines how fast SAR resources respond to a real distress.
